The Atomic Sugar Daddy is perhaps the best Western ski currently made. At a maximum length of 183cm it's always going to be relatively short and easy to handle, but with a 29m turn radius it's able to cruise at serious speed without becoming twitchy. The twin Beta cores work to transmit your energy to the outside edge while simultaneously damping vibration. But don't be fooled by the new school length, the Sugar Daddy is a big-ass ski—99mm under the boot—enough width to float you through the bottomless pow of Alta or Snowbird. This is a ski for serious rippers. The Sugar Daddy requires an Atomic binding, the R 614 Wide Ride [ATO0031]. BINDINGS SOLD SEPARATELY.

Bottom Line: The Sugar Daddy is for Western rippers who need to power through all types of off-piste snow—especially powder.

Dimensions:
126/99/116 (183 cm) 
Turn Radius:
29 m 
Top Sheet:
Texalium 200 
Core Material:
Densolite 
Base Material:
UHMW Electra graphite 
Tail:
Twin tip 
Integrated Binding System:
Yes 
Binding Included:
No; Adapter plate requires Atomic binding 
Recommended Binding:
(Required) R 614 Wide Ride (ATO0031) 
Recommended Use:
Big mountain free ride 
Warranty:
2 years
